I also don't keep more than two heroes in one army. You won't get enough experience for everyone. And no one forces you to take more heroes than you need. In general, having multiple heroes is a useful thing – you distribute artifacts among the heroes, and each hero of an advanced class in one army will give it its own bonus, etc.

This is just my opinion, but it's worth taking at least 4 heroes, and each should level up in their own area of skills (like 1 runner, 1 tactician, and a couple of mages). This is very convenient on online maps; by the endgame, the heroes are almost always at least level 15, and there are 5 of them, not 1. I used to play only with a single hero, and that was fine, but the first online match showed that 4-5 heroes level up at almost the same rate as 1. One level 18 hero against 5 level 14-15 heroes will lose in 100 percent of cases, even with an army 2-3 times larger. That's all.
